My name is Scír Fahren. It means Glass Fire. My signature trait is my wings can shift from being the standard black color to clear and also perfect mirrors at will with the use of chromatophores all throughout the thin membrane. It helps me remain unseen whilst flying, as the parts most likely to cast shadows or block out stars at night are the big flat things dragons use to fly! Wings! But if the stars shine right through them, it's that much harder to pick me out in the sky.

Ever since I saw glass frogs and cuttlefish in a documentary, I've been fascinated with the idea of see through and color changing skin. Of course, the thicker it gets, the more red you'll see, so I decided to only make it happen on the thinnest part of him.
